Storage Stability

EC Number Storage Stability Organism
3.1.1.73 25°C, storage for 150 days, the activity of mutant T27I/S84L/V161I/H195L/G243C/A259V remains almost constant (100.5%), whereas that of the wild-type is only 21.2% uncultured bacterium

Temperature Stability [°C]

EC Number Temperature Stability Minimum [°C] Temperature Stability Maximum [°C] Comment Organism
3.1.1.73 55
-
half-life of wild-type 0.5 h, mutant T27I/S84L/V161I/G243C 70 h, mutant T27I/S84L/V161I/H195L/G243C/A259V 1680 h, respectively uncultured bacterium
3.1.1.73 65
-
half-life of mutant T27I/S84L/V161I/G243C 4 h, mutant T27I/S84L/V161I/H195L/G243C/A259V 140 h, respectively uncultured bacterium
